The Antonov AN-2 at the ORLEN Gas Station in Leverkusen, Germany, is a truly unique man-made monument, offering an unexpected blend of aviation history and quirky roadside charm. Situated at an elevation of 106 meters in the city of Leverkusen, North Rhine-Westphalia, this distinctive display features a full-sized, silver-painted Antonov AN-2 biplane prominently positioned at the gas station entrance. It stands as a memorable landmark, drawing visitors from across the region.

    A silver-painted Antonov aircraft stands between car wash and driveway; Inside, the gas station with upholstered seats and a retro jukebox reminiscent of an American diner from the 1950s. On the roof, a helicopter painted in petrol station colors.

    What is the exact address of the Antonov AN-2 at ORLEN Gas Station in Leverkusen?

    The Antonov AN-2 monument is located at the ORLEN Gas Station, Alkenrather Str. 67-69, 51377 Leverkusen, Germany. It's important to note that there are other ORLEN stations with AN-2 planes, but this specific one is in Leverkusen.

    What is the typical duration recommended for a visit to the Antonov AN-2 monument?

    A visit to the Antonov AN-2 monument is typically a quick stop. Most visitors spend 15 to 30 minutes admiring the plane, taking photos, and exploring the unique gas station interior. If you plan to enjoy a snack or drink in the diner, your visit might extend slightly longer.

    What is the historical significance of the Antonov AN-2 aircraft?

    The Antonov AN-2, nicknamed 'Annushka' or 'Annie,' is a legendary Soviet-era biplane known for its exceptional durability and versatility. It holds a Guinness World Record for one of the longest production runs in aviation history, serving various roles from agricultural crop-dusting to passenger transport and air ambulance services since its first flight in 1947. Over 18,000 units were produced globally.
